Output 58035348cb06111e40ef97cd92c3e8db055b956e7009dcf467bb4b09e2aff247:1

value
2082327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c78c9a181819670105fcc41f22083a5354940e6 OP_EQUAL
address
38fMybQ4EoneRHefLu8hG9d2GuWD5WD3qE
transaction
58035348cb06111e40ef97cd92c3e8db055b956e7009dcf467bb4b09e2aff247
confirmations
273672
spent
true